Stayed Apr 26, 2018This appartment was much larger than expected. The hostess was very friendly and everything was very clean. There's free parking at the appartment and there're two stairs to climb up, so if you're not very mobile this appartment is not advisable. There're 2 bakeries across the appartment and the supermarket is just a little bit further along the road. There's free parking at the train station and the train will take you to Hamburg in 15 minutes (buy a Hamburg card online for about 10 euros). The village is nice and quiet. Everything you need is at the appartment except dishwasher tablets, so bring your own. You can take daytrips to Hamburg, Bremen, Celle, Lunenburg, Lunenburg National Park and some memorials (Neuengamme, Bergen-Belsen) from here. I was very pleasantly surprised. I'd really recommend it!
